What Does 4000K Mean In LED Lighting?
The color temperature of a light bulb is measured in Kelvin (K), and it indicates how warm or cool the light emitted by the bulb will appear.
A lower Kelvin rating means the light will appear warmer, while a higher Kelvin rating means the light will appear cooler. 4000k and 5000K falls right in the middle of the color temperature scale, making it a popular choice for many people.

How Bright is 4000k LED Bulbs?
The brightness of an LED bulb is measured in lumens (lm). The higher the lumen rating, the brighter the light.
Most 4000k LED bulbs have a lumen rating between 800 and 1600.
What Wattage Do I Need For 4000k LED Bulbs?
The wattage of an LED bulb is not related to its brightness. Instead, it indicates how much energy the bulb uses.
For example, a 4-watt LED bulb can be just as bright as a 40-watt incandescent bulb.

Choosing The Right 4000k LED Light Bulb Shape and Size
Now that you know the basics of choosing a 4000k LED bulb, it’s time to consider the different shapes and sizes available.
The most common LED light bulb shape is A19. This is the standard shape that is used in most home and office lamps.
If you’re looking for a more decorative option, you may want to choose an LED bulb with a globe or candelabra shape. These bulbs are often used in chandeliers or other decorative lighting fixtures.
